Job description

Cox Fleet keeps your fleet moving! Headquartered in Indianapolis, Cox Fleet is grown to become one of the largest fleet maintenance companies in the country. Cox Fleet is the leading provider of on-site mobile maintenance and repair services nationwide, offering mobile on-site fleet service for light medium, and heavy‑duty trucks and trailers. Cox Fleet also services customers utilizing its 20+ nationwide service centers; each offering select services, such as accident repair, paint, refurbishment, and heavy mechanical repair. Supported by a 24/7 in-house call‑center, Cox Fleet provides scheduled maintenance and unscheduled services to fleets anywhere, anytime.

Cox Fleet is currently hiring a Light & Medium Duty Technician. The mid‑level Technician will be responsible for performing certified DOT inspections, preventative maintenance inspections, light and follow‑up repairs, light mechanical/hydraulic/electrical and electronic diagnostics, and other duties as assigned. The role involves scheduled dedicated work on assigned customer fleets (mostly light & medium duty gas vehicles) and may also include emergency roadside services when needed. The Technician must exhibit creative problem‑solving in emergencies and self‑manage the workday, making effective decisions, providing excellent customer service, paying close attention to detail, and maintaining situational awareness. Flexibility in scheduling and the ability to function efficiently in emergency situations are essential. The Technician follows established processes and procedures for repairs or maintenance, maintains safety practices, and documents work order information. Excellence and quality of output are expected.

Duties
  • Perform minor adjustment and repairs on various types of truck equipment, including electrical, brake, cooling systems; starters/alternators; fan clutches; engine electronics; power steering; engines (gas and diesel); transmissions (manual and automatic); clutches; differentials, and more.
  • Participate in regularly scheduled safety training and remain up to date on safety protocols and procedures to maintain a culture of safety and compliance.
  • Document work according to company standards and upload pictures of performed work, parts used, and all findings observed on Repair Orders ("RO") using the company‑issued device and proprietary application.
  • Communicate with management, team members, and Dispatch via Microsoft Office products and other methods such as email or phone call to obtain approvals on repair estimates, retrieve purchase order numbers, and discuss findings and notes.
  • Perform all work in compliance with organizational safety, health, and environmental policies, and federal regulations, including OSHA, EPA, and DOT.
  • Obtain parts from approved local and national vendors as necessary for the repairs.
  • Accurately complete DOT forms and all other documentation in a timely fashion.
  • Independently manage parts inventory and equipment on the company‑issued service truck and perform periodic reconciliation.
  • Work with, understand, and evaluate technical information related to the job.
  • Manage concurrent assigned tasks, prioritizing work‑related activities and time allocations.
  • Work with a high degree of independence and manage own daily schedule.
  • Collaborate with clients and customers to assess their needs, provide information or assistance, resolve problems, or satisfy expectations.
  • Adhere to company policies, processes, and procedures.
  • Diagnose, adjust, and repair various types of truck equipment, including electrical, brake, and cooling systems; starters/alternators; air conditioning systems; fan clutches; engine electronics; power steering; engines; transmissions; clutches; differentials, and more.
  • Confer with customers, Dispatch, and/or Sales team to obtain descriptions of vehicle problems and discuss work to be performed.
  • Inspect, test, and listen to defective equipment to diagnose malfunctions using test instruments such as handheld computers and pressure gauges.

Compensation

Hourly pay rate is in the range of $29.38 - $44.09 per hour. The base rate may vary based on location and the selected candidate’s knowledge, skills, and abilities. The position may also be eligible for additional compensation, including commission (annual or monthly) and/or an incentive program.

Benefits

Employees are eligible to receive a minimum of 6.67 hours of paid time off every month and seven paid holidays throughout the calendar year. Additional paid time off is available for bereavement, voting, jury duty, volunteer time, military leave, and parental leave.
